Speaking … Splet17. sep. 2003 · Our data indicate that SUVA, determined at 254 nm, is strongly correlated with percent aromaticity as determined by 13 C NMR for 13 organic matter isolates obtained from a variety of aquatic environments. SUVA, therefore, is shown to be a useful parameter for estimating the dissolved aromatic carbon content in aquatic systems.

Spletconventional or lime softening water treatment with levels of TOC above 2 mg/L in their source water. The World Health Organization suggests optimized NOM removal as a means to minimize biofilm growth in the distribution system. The European Union regulations include TOC as a general water quality indicator.
